CVE-2017-17619 is a vulnerability of currently unknown severity. Laundry Booking Script 1.0 has SQL Injection via the /list city parameter.. EPSS estimates a 3.62% chance of exploitation in the next 30 days.
Description
Laundry Booking Script 1.0 has SQL Injection via the /list city parameter.
